type of IntMap.intersection[WithKey] is incorrect
IntMap.intersectionWith
has declared type (a -> b -> a) -> IntMap a -> IntMap b -> IntMap a
but the true type, correctly inferred by the compiler, is (a -> b -> c) -> IntMap a -> IntMap b -> IntMap c
. This is also the type of the analogous function in the Data.Map library. This broader type signature is necessary for "zipping" maps, i.e. intersectionWith (,)
.
